Portrait of Andries Bicker

Portrait of Andries Bicker is an oil painting by the Dutch Golden Age artist Bartholomeus van der Helst. It dates from 1642 and is held in the collection of the Rijksmuseum.
About this work
Overview
Bartholomeus van der Helst painted the portrait of Amsterdam merchant Andries Bicker in 1642 with oil on canvas. Executed during the height of the Dutch Golden Age, the work exemplifies the period’s focus on realistic, dignified representation of civic leaders. It now belongs to the permanent collection of the Rijksmuseum in Amsterdam.
Subject & Meaning
The sitter, Andries Bicker, was a leading figure in Amsterdam’s political and commercial circles. He is shown with a full beard, a white ruff, and a dark, formal costume, holding a folded document that hints at his involvement in municipal affairs. His direct gaze and sober expression convey authority and seriousness appropriate to his public role.
Technique & Style
Van der Helst renders the figure with meticulous attention to the texture of skin and the intricate folds of the clothing. A dark, unadorned background isolates the subject, while subtle chiaroscuro modeling creates a strong contrast between light on the face and shadow on the drapery, enhancing three‑dimensionality.
History & Provenance
The portrait was commissioned by members of Amsterdam’s elite, reflecting van der Helst’s reputation as a favored portraitist among the city’s governing class and the Stadtholder’s circle. After remaining in private hands for centuries, the painting entered the Rijksmuseum’s collection, where it has been on display as part of the museum’s Dutch Golden Age holdings.
Context
Created at a time when Amsterdam was a thriving commercial hub, the work illustrates the period’s cultural emphasis on civic pride and individual achievement. Van der Helst’s approach combines the refined elegance of court portraiture with the sober realism favored by Dutch patrons, situating the painting within the broader visual language of 17th‑century Netherlandish art.
